Two firefighting helicopters collided mid-air while battling a fast-spreading wildfire west of Athens on Sunday, Aug. 2 [1].
The accident highlights the extreme risks faced by emergency crews as they combat intensifying wildfires fueled by extreme heat across the region. The collision occurred during active aerial operations near the north-west suburbs of the capital [2].
Two crew members died in the crash: one Greek firefighter and one Danish firefighter [3]. A second helicopter was involved in the collision, though it sustained only minor damage [4]. A British pilot and a Greek coordinator on that aircraft survived and landed safely [4].
The collision happened as crews worked to contain a blaze that was spreading rapidly due to weather conditions [3]. The incident took place on Aug. 2 [1], as firefighting efforts continued to scale up across Greece to prevent the fire from reaching residential areas [2].
Authorities are investigating the cause of the mid-air strike. The loss of life involves an international contingent of responders, reflecting the coordinated European effort to manage the current wildfire emergency [5].
